Director Raj Nidimoru says the makers originally considered an actor other than Manoj Bajpayee for The Family Man. In comments reported by NDTV, Nidimoru discusses how casting choices evolved as the project moved from the concept stage toward production. The reports also place the series’ development within a wider shift in Indian entertainment, noting that during that period producers and creators increasingly explored web series formats rather than working only within feature films. This change in format is presented as part of the broader industry transformation, alongside the internal creative decisions made for the series.
